The Hard Rock band Vendetta XIII from Los Angeles released their debut album in September. Although album? With four songs and a playing time of just 18:45 minutes? It’s probably more of an EP. Two bonus tracks are listed on the band’s homepage. But even then, the release is hardly album-length. Little else is known about the band, except that it was founded with the aim of redefining the landscape of Hard Rock. Based on the Facebook posts, it can be deduced that the band was founded around April 2023. Even the line-up was initially hidden in the dark. I can’t say whether I’ve found the correct information. And there are obviously only video clips of the two bonus songs on the EP.

As is often the case with Hard/Glam Rock, the opener ‘Devil’s Playground’ starts with sirens howling. But I’ve never heard it in such a nasty way, at least not yet. Fortunately, the howling is only very brief, because the US boys soon get going with hard, fast riffs that wander back and forth between the two stereo channels. Although the rhythm section is not necessarily quiet, the singer (who?) can easily rise above it with his Rock voice. The chorus invites you to sing along. There is also a sometimes nasty distorted guitar solo. The drums and guitar hooks drive ‘Loading The Gun’ forward. The guitar solos are also a hit. That’s right, there are several of them. ‘Someone Like You’ is very anthemic, with beautiful guitar melodies. High Metal screams can be heard from time to time. The tempo also remains high on ‘Black Lightning’. The double bass is used extensively. Despite everything, the musicians manage to remain very melodic.

Have Vendetta XIII redefined the Hard Rock landscape? Probably not. I’ve heard this sound, or something similar, many times before. But the quartet (?) shows a high musical performance here. And above all a great joy of playing. Even if it lacks a little variety, ‘Villains & Vices’ is an impressive debut.
